WebStep 4. Alter the FSB speed and/or FSB multiplier. If you want to increase CPU speed, set the numbers so that your CPU speed increases by 10 to 20 percent. The menu should show your CPU clock speed, which will change when you alter the settings. If you want to underclock, do the same thing but use smaller numbers for FSB and/or the multiplier. WebMar 26, 2024 · The formula to determine the processor's frequency consists of multiplying the base clock by the CPU multiplier. For example, a processor with a 100 MHz BCLK with a multiplier of 50 will... WebTo show the turbo frequency, you'll need cpupower or turbostat. See @Maxim Egorushkin's answer. If your watch command does not work with intervals smaller than one second, modify the interval like so: watch -n1 "grep \"^ [c]pu MHz\" /proc/cpuinfo". This displays the cpu speed of each core in real time.
